Property
Property | ||||||||
Product Code Technical Parameters | P6000S1 | P6000S3 | P6000S5 | P6000S8 | P6000S12 | P6000S18 | P6000S30 | P6000S45 |
Color | Transparent/White/Blue/Black/Red/Green/Matte(Customization) | |||||||
Total Thickness[mm] | 0.028~0.110 | 0.028~0.110 | 0.028~0.110 | 0.028~0.110 | 0.028~0.110 | 0.028~0.110 | 0.028~0.110 | 0.028~0.110 |
Backing Thickness[mm] | 0.025/0.038/0.05/0.075 | |||||||
Backing | PET | |||||||
Adhesive | Silicone | |||||||
180°Peel Strength[g/inch] | 1~3 | 3~5 | 5~8 | 8~12 | 12~18 | 18~30 | 30~45 | 45~65 |
Tensile Strength[N/inch] | ≥120 | ≥120 | ≥120 | ≥120 | ≥120 | ≥120 | ≥120 | ≥120 |
Elongation At Break[%] | ≥70 | ≥70 | ≥70 | ≥70 | ≥70 | ≥70 | ≥70 | ≥70 |
Long-Term Temperature Resistance[℃] | 140 | 140 | 140 | 140 | 140 | 140 | 140 | 140 |
Short-Term Temperature Resistance[℃] | 200 | 200 | 200 | 200 | 200 | 200 | 200 | 200 |

Features
Good adhesion and easy peeling: When there is no external force, the single-sided silicone coating can firmly adhere to the surface of the protected object, ensuring that the protective film will not fall off easily during transportation, processing, etc., providing reliable protection. When the protective film needs to be removed, it can be easily peeled off, and no glue will remain on the surface of the object, which will not affect the subsequent use or appearance of the protected object. For example, in the screen protection of electronic products, the protective film can be torn off after use, and the screen can be kept clean without residual glue interfering with the display effect.
High transparency: The PET substrate itself has excellent optical properties, which makes the single-sided silicone PET protective film have high light transmittance, usually up to 90% or more, which can restore the original color and visual effect of the protected object to the greatest extent. When used for the protection of optical lenses, display screens and other products, it will not have a significant impact on light transmission and visual experience, ensuring clear imaging and display.
Excellent physical properties: PET material gives the protective film higher strength and toughness, making it wear-resistant, stretch-resistant, and not easy to break. It can effectively resist friction, scratches and general external force impacts in daily use. For example, in the production and transportation of mobile devices such as mobile phones and tablets, it can prevent the shell and screen from being scratched or damaged, and ensure the integrity of the product appearance and performance.
Strong chemical stability: It has good tolerance to common chemicals such as acids, alkalis, and organic solvents, and is not prone to chemical reactions, dissolution, or deterioration in complex chemical environments. In the chemical, pharmaceutical and other industries, when used to protect the surface of equipment, instruments or product packaging, it can avoid chemical corrosion, extend the service life of the equipment, and ensure that the product quality is not affected by chemical factors.
High temperature resistance: Some single-sided silicone PET protective films can withstand higher temperatures, generally 120℃ - 180℃ high temperature environment, and specially formulated products can even withstand higher temperatures. This makes it suitable for scenarios involving high-temperature processing, such as the reflow soldering process in electronic product manufacturing. The protective film can maintain stable performance at high temperatures and continue to play a protective role.
Low haze: low haze value, smooth surface, reduced light scattering, ensuring visual clarity and glossiness of the surface of the protected object. In industries with strict requirements on surface quality, such as high-end optical products, precision instrument manufacturing, etc., it can ensure that the product surface presents a high-quality appearance.
Electrostatic adsorption and exhaust performance: Some products use the characteristics of silicone to achieve electrostatic adsorption, which can automatically exhaust when attached to the protected object, effectively avoiding the generation of bubbles, making the protective film fit tightly with the surface of the object, improving the protection effect and aesthetics, which is particularly important in applications such as screen protectors, which can enhance the user's film experience and the aesthetics of the screen display.

Die-cutting industry
As a carrier and transfer material: During the die-cutting process, the single-sided silicone PET protective film can be used as a carrier for various films, tapes and other materials, which is convenient for die-cutting and molding operations. At the same time, by using its viscosity, the material can be accurately transferred, and the die-cut parts can be accurately pasted to the target position, which improves the efficiency and accuracy of die-cutting processing. It is widely used in the fields of mobile phone auxiliary material die-cutting and automobile interior parts die-cutting.
Waste discharge and process protection: used in the waste discharge link in the die-cutting process to separate the waste from the finished product and ensure the cleanliness of the finished product. During the entire die-cutting production process, it can also provide temporary protection for the product to prevent damage during the processing process and ensure that the product quality meets the requirements.
